There’s only one repeated timestamp, and based on the others around it that is the arsvågen-mortavika ferry. You’ve been charged half price (ev price) for the ticket, and reduced price for the road toll that they also collect on that ferry. https://www.fjord1.no/eng/Routes-and-timetables/Rogaland/mortavika-arsvaagen/(page)/prices?date=18.06.2025&from=001311453652&to=001311421668
I presume they charge toll to cover the new tunnel that will be replacing the the ferry. Unfortunately, that’s not something you’ll benefit from. Other than that, it just looks like you’ve taken a lot of ferries!

The ferry duplicate is because there is toll booth on the ferry, which means you are charged for the price of the ferry based on vehicle length, and separately charged the toll based on vehicle class (weight).
There are no other duplicates, all the other charges are individual passes. You even got the free hour pass (0kr Jæren charge), which requires a subscription, so that’s good service from the rental company.
